The J H Walker Legacy Foundation is located in Reston, VA. The organization was established in 2011. According to its NTEE Classification (T21) the organization is classified as: Corporate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. J H Walker Legacy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2022, J H Walker Legacy Foundation generated $963.3k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 7 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 12.3%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$1.1m during the year ending 12/2022. While expenses have increased by 13.5%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.
Since 2016, J H Walker Legacy Foundation has awarded 142 individual grants totaling $6,457,560.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
